Question passlock system

I was driving and the security light comes on then later in the day the car wouldnt turn over.everything works on it except it wont turn over.No sounds no nothing.Second time this has happened to me. Had it towed to the dealership they cant remember how they fixed it the first time. Would like to know if anyone knows how to fix this problem or has had it happen to them. Thanks!!!!!!!!

Re: passlock system

Something happened to me. On 99+ modles all you have to do is leave the key in and turn it to the ON postion for about 10 min. Then the light will shut off and you can start your car. Problem with mine is that it keeps happeneing and i am too cheap to take it to the dealer.

I fixed my passlock by cleaning the ignition switch. Purchased some electronics spray cleaner and found a piece of very thin cloth, wrapped cloth around key, soaked it with the cleaner and gently worked all in to ignition switch. Let it sit a couple of minutes and then remove key and cloth from ignition. Cloth came out black. No more passlock problems. Before cleaning ignition, passlock system would stop me from starting car sometimes twice in a row. It gets real frustrating having to wait 2 ten-minute cycles to start car. By the way, you do not have to turn key on while waiting the ten minutes on my car; it’s a 99 model. I did however, always leave key in ignition while waiting.

Couple things to note: Cloth must be very thin and use care not to leave pieces of cloth in ignition for obvious reasons. I found a delicate pillowcase worked for me, just cut a small piece out of it and wrap tightly around key then soak with electronics cleaner. You may not be able to get cloth in ignition very far but I noticed most of the black that came out was barely inside keyhole. Most cleaner of this type is flammable and should be allowed to dry some before trying to start car.

I know this fix sounds too simple but it worked. Has been months since last security light episode. Not sure why my ignition had so much black stuff in it, maybe it’s lubricated when new and this attracts dust and dirt. Security light problems did end immediately after cleaning.

If others try this with success please post the info. I sincerely believe this will fix most of the security light problems for everyone but would like feedback. I know many have gone to the dealers for repair and they installed a new ignition to fix at a cost of $500.
